Popular State Parks Near Perdido Beach, AL

As you explore Perdido Beach, Alabama, drive your RV rental to the nearby state parks for a hassle-free RV camping experience:Gulf State Park is a highly recommended destination for RVers visiting Perdido Beach, Alabama. With over 500 campsites available, this park offers both back-in and pull-through options with water, electric, and sewer hookups. They also have various amenities such as showers, laundry facilities, and picnic areas. Pets are welcome at this park as long as they are kept on a leash.Henderson Beach State Park is another popular stop for those traveling in RVs near Perdido Beach. Although it is located in Okaloosa County Florida, which is just across the state line from Alabama, it's still worth the visit. It is a coastal gem known for its sugar-white sand beaches and emerald waters. Aside from swimming on their pristine beach or sunbathing on the dunes, visitors can go fishing or hiking along one of their nature trails. Blackwater River State Park in Florida is a must-visit destination for those who love exploring nature's wonders and paddling down rivers. This park was established in 1967 and spans over 590 acres of land along the Blackwater River. You will have ample opportunities for canoeing, kayaking, and tubing. The park also features trails for hiking and biking, as well as campsites for overnight stays.

National Forests Near Perdido Beach, AL

Talladega National Forest is a popular destination for those seeking outdoor adventures near Perdido Beach. Covering nearly 400,000 acres in Alabama, the forest is home to the highest point in Alabama, Cheaha Mountain. Visitors can enjoy hiking, camping, bird watching, stargazing, and biking in the area. The nearby Cheaha State Park offers bre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ape. Majestic Caverns is also a must-visit attraction where you can explore stunning rock formations on guided tours.If you're up for a drive into Mississippi from Perdido Beach, De Soto National Forest awaits you. This expansive forest covers over 500,000 acres and was established in June 1936. The park has several attractions including Paul B Johnson State Park and Mississippi Armed Forces Museum. You can also go for a hike on the Tuxachanie Hiking Trail (West End Trailhead).Conecuh National Forest in Alabama is another great option for visitors to Perdido Beach. With over 83,000 acres of land to explore and established since July 1936, this forest offers scenic drives and hikes through picturesque longleaf pine forests.With these three national forests near Perdido Beach, you have plenty of options to explore the great outdoors on your RV rental without venturing too far from your base camp.

Frequently Asked Questions About Renting a Towable RV Near Perdido Beach, AL

If I want to rent a towable RV, how do I tell if my vehicle can handle the tow?

Before renting a towable RV, it is essential to ensure that your vehicle can handle the weight and hitch type of the trailer. You can find this information in your vehicle's owner's manual. You will also need to check the Gross Vehicle Weight Rating (GVWR) of the trailer, which can usually be found on a sticker located on the trailer. It is recommended that you do not exceed 80% of your vehicle's maximum tow rating and make sure you have the proper hitch, brake controller, and sway control device.

Do I use a sway control device when towing a RV, and does RVshare provide it, or do I need to bring my own?

A sway control device is highly recommended when towing a RV, especially on highways or in windy conditions. Discuss with the RV owner if this is something you will need. RVshare does not provide sway control devices, but the individual owner might.

What kind of braking system do I need for a towable RV rental, and how do I ensure it is properly installed and functional?

All towable RV rentals require a functioning braking system. There are two types of braking systems: electric and surge. Electric brake systems require a brake controller to be installed in the towing vehicle, while surge braking systems are built into the trailer's hitch. It is important to ensure that the braking system is properly installed and functional before towing. RVshare recommends having a professional mechanic inspect the brakes before renting.

How do I properly load and distribute weight within a towable RV rental to ensure safe and stable towing?

Proper weight distribution is crucial when towing a RV. It is recommended that you load heavier items towards the front of the trailer and distribute weight evenly from side to side. You should also avoid overloading the trailer and keep the weight under the GVWR. It is recommended that you use a weight distribution hitch, which can help balance the weight and provide more stability when towing.

What are the fuel efficiency considerations when towing a rental RV, and how can I minimize the impact on my fuel costs?

Towing a rental RV can have a significant impact on your vehicle's fuel efficiency. It is recommended that you use a towing vehicle with a fuel-efficient engine and avoid driving at high speeds. Additionally, removing any unnecessary weight from your vehicle and trailer can help maximize fuel efficiency. It is also recommended that you maintain a consistent speed and avoid sudden stops and starts.
